Marcellus Town City Zoning Code

§ 235-20

Nonconforming structures, uses, and lots.

A. 
Defined. A nonconforming use is any structure, use, or lot, lawfully existing at the time of the enactment of this chapter or any amendment affecting such structure, use, or lot that does not conform to the regulations of the zone in which it is located.
[Amended at time of adoption of Code (see Ch. 1, General Provisions, Art. I)]
B. 
Continuation. A nonconforming use may be continued subsequent to adoption of this chapter or any amendment affecting such use, but the structure shall not be enlarged or altered in a way which increases its nonconformity, and the use shall not be enlarged or increased to occupy a greater area of land.
[Amended at time of adoption of Code (see Ch. 1, General Provisions, Art. I)]
C. 
Extension. A nonconforming use may be extended throughout any parts of a building which were manifestly arranged or designed for such use at the time of adoption of this chapter or any amendment affecting such use. A nonconforming use may not be changed to another nonconforming use.
[Amended at time of adoption of Code (see Ch. 1, General Provisions, Art. I)]
D. 
Placing in safe condition. Nothing in this chapter shall be deemed to prevent the strengthening or restoring to a safe condition of any structure declared unsafe by any public official.
E. 
Alteration or resumption of use. A nonconforming structure or use may not be altered, rebuilt, or resumed, except in conformity with the regulations for the district in which it is located, under the following conditions:
(1) 
It has once been changed to a conforming use.
(2) 
A nonconforming use of land has ceased for any reason for a period of more than 30 days.
(3) 
A nonconforming use of a structure has ceased for a consecutive period of six months or for 18 months during any three-year period. An application for time extension for up to 12 months may be submitted to the Zoning Board of Appeals for consideration.
F. 
District changes. Whenever an area is transferred from a district of one classification to a district of a different classification, the above regulations shall apply to nonconforming uses created by such transfer.
